BLUESPAWN is an active defense, endpoint detection, and response tool designed for quick detection, identification, and elimination of malicious activity and malware across a network. The tool encourages user participation and contribution; suggestions for new features, bug reports, and development assistance are welcomed through their Discord server.

What is the FatRat?
TheFatRat is an exploitation and pentesting tool designed for educational purposes. It has the capability to compile malware with popular payloads, which can then be executed on various platforms including Windows, Linux, Mac, and Android.

What is Pi.Alert?
Pi.Alert is a comprehensive WIFI and LAN intruder detector equipped with web service monitoring for enhanced security and efficiency.
